Acclimation
/æk.ləˈmeɪ.ʃən/ noun
noun ·Uncommon ·Advanced level
Definitions
Noun
- 1 The process of becoming, or the state of being, acclimated, or habituated to a new climate, surroundings, or situation; especially, acclimatization. countable, uncountable
- 2 adaptation to a new climate (a new temperature or altitude or environment) wordnet
- 3 The adaptation of an organism to its natural climatic environment. countable, uncountable

From acclimate + -ion. First attested in 1801.
